Notscheid


Notscheid is a locality in the municipality Sankt Katharinen in the district of Neuwied in Rhineland-Palatinate, Germany.

Geography

The village lies on the watershed between the Rhine and the Wiedtal in low Westerwald northeast of the town center of St. Catherine . North of the village is the district boundary to local Vettelschoß, west is the district boundary of the town of Linz am Rhein.

History

The town probably goes back to the time of the High Middle Ages clearing phase. The name appeared in numerous different versions, including Nodscheidt, Noschiedt, Noscheid, Noschet, Noschot, Noschit, Norscheid, and Noschoß. It is attributed to Notscheids being on a highway that has been or makeshift used in case of flooding on other ways.

Bürgermeisters of Notscheid:[1]

1620–?Johan Mertens
1662–?Peter (Gemeinsmann aus Hilkerscheid)
1708–1720Servas Kortenbach
1720–?Heinrich Weiß
1794–1813Ägidius Kröll
1813–1851Wilhelm Kröll
1851–1878Johann Mohr jun.
1878–1888Peter Ditscheid
1888–1915Lorenz Mohr II
1915–1924Wilhelm Jünger
1925–1936Peter Nassen
1936–1943Philipp Probst
1943–1946Peter Nassen
1947–1956Josef Frings
1956–1968Willi Kröll
1968–1969Ludwig Engels
